Why Do Ants Invade Your Home?

Ants invade your home looking for the life essentials – food, water, and shelter. Since ants are so small, it’s easy for them to fit through small cracks in screens, doors, foundations, and more.  

Because ants are looking for food, they are most commonly found in the kitchen. No matter if your kitchen is clean or dirty. As a professional ant control company we hear it all the time, “why do I have ants in my kitchen if my house is clean?”

Ants have a keen sense of smell. They will find food crumbs if they are left out but they also are attracted to soda spills (or other sugary beverages). If they aren’t completely cleaned up, you may start to see ants swarm the area. 

Ants travel in large colonies that multiply fast! It is best to stop an ant infestation before it even begins. In order to do that you need to know the signs of an ant infestation in your home.

Signs of an Ant Infestation

Live Ants: Ants don’t travel on their own. If you see a live ant in your home, odds are there are more. A dead giveaway you need a pest inspection. 

Ant Nests: If you notice an excessive amount of ant nests or ant holes near your home, these colonies might start to find ways into your home. 

Ant Pathways: Ants lay down a pheromone in their trail that attracts other ants to the area. Ever notice that ants all use the same path when they enter your home? Remove the ants and wipe down the pathway to remove the scent.

Rotting Wood: Carpenter ants like to live in and feed off rotting wood. Keeping stacked wood near your home makes it more susceptible to ant infestations.
